In Avaya Site Administrator under Fault & Performance, use the Hardware Manager. This will give you a complete layout of your cabinets. Also you will be able to run audits and capacity reports.

We use COR's to restrict all of our modems. We have 3 specific COR's setup for modem use. One allows only outbound dialing, One allows only Inbound, and the last allows both inbound and outbound. We use the outbound COR for default and only change per request. It has worked really well for us.
